Stunt nematode
Tylenchorhynchus brevilineatus
Description
The stunt nematode (Tylenchorhynchus brevilineatus) is a destructive plant-parasitic nematode belonging to the order Tylenchida. It is recognized as an ectoparasite that primarily targets the root systems of various crops, significantly impeding plant development and nutrient uptake.
This species is notorious for causing stunt disease in rice crops, which is a major agricultural problem in several regions. Apart from rice, Tylenchorhynchus brevilineatus has a wide host range, including maize, wheat, and various legume species, allowing it to survive and persist in diverse agricultural environments.
The life cycle of the nematode progresses through egg, four larval stages, and the adult phase. Using a specialized stylet, the nematode pierces root epidermal cells to extract nutrients. This feeding process damages the root architecture, often resulting in shortened, necrotic root systems that fail to support healthy plant growth.
Favorable conditions for the proliferation of this pathogen include warm, moist, and well-aerated soils. The nematode is highly efficient at dispersing through soil movement, contaminated farm machinery, irrigation water, and the transfer of infected plant material, making it a persistent challenge for modern agriculture.
The economic impact of Tylenchorhynchus brevilineatus is manifested by significant crop yield reductions, uneven field growth, and increased susceptibility of host plants to other soil-borne pathogens. Severe infestations often lead to complete crop failure in localized areas of the field.
Effective management and control strategies include:
- Crop rotation with non-host species to lower nematode population density.
- Use of certified, nematode-free seeds and planting material.
- Application of nematicides or soil fumigants in highly infested fields.
- Sanitation protocols for farm equipment to minimize cross-contamination between fields.
